[apparmor] [PATCH 2/2] apparmor: remove or add symlinks to rawdata according to export_binary

Georgia Garcia georgia.garcia at canonical.com
Thu Jan 29 18:58:46 UTC 2026


When the export_binary parameter is set, then rawdata is available and
there should be a symbolic link for the rawdata in the profile
directory in apparmorfs. If the parameter is unset, then the symlinks
should not exist.

The issue arises when changing the value of export_binary on runtime
and replacing profiles. If export_binary was set when the profile was
originally loaded, then changed to 0 and the profile was reloaded,
then the symbolic links would still exist but would return ENOENT
because the rawdata no longer exists.

On the opposite side, if export_binary was unset when the profile was
originally loaded, then changed to 1 and the profile was reloaded,
then the symbolic links would not exist, even though the rawdata does.
